              I had it 116-112 for Broner, excellent fight to watch and I do not think the fans were robbed, maybe by the classless post fight gestures made by both fighters, but whatever. The first 3 rounds I scored easy for Paulie, he was the busier fighter, and even though he never hurt Broner, he was the only one punching at the time. Broner took the majority of the rounds from that point, and even though he wasn't hurting Paulie, he was landing the cleaner, more effective punches. No need for a rematch, the right man won, even though 117-111 was outright ridiculous, Adrien did enough to get the nod. Paulie sure as hell didn't lose anything except the belt, especially with the majority of fight fans having Broner by stoppage (including myself). Paulie's a true champ, he executed his game plan, it just wasn't enough to get the nod in my opinion. Broner on the other hand, was supposed to have a coming out party tonight and he did not deliver, he won the fight, but it was unimpressive, and I like Broner. I had a feeling his punching power would not carry over into the higher weight classes, just like Floyd's didn't, and he just didn't look elite tonight. Broner is the WBA Champ at 147, but the book is still open on the kid.
